Planning Your Documentary Interview Session

Pre-Production Visit: Schedule a location scout to plan camera angles and lighting setups

Interview Schedule: Plan 30-45 minutes per interview subject, plus setup and breakdown time

Lighting Requirements: Coordinate with your DP about bringing lighting equipment and power needs

Audio Considerations: Discuss sound equipment setup and any acoustic concerns

Subject Comfort: Utilize our private areas for subject preparation and makeup touch-ups

B-Roll Opportunities: Capture additional footage around the venue for cutaways and transitions
